: The 9-pin connector is a common failure point. Standard color codes often show the yellow wire providing power to the satellite LED, while other colors handle audio channels.
Over time, wire insulation can fade, and different production batches may use different color codes. Always use a continuity tester or multimeter in resistance mode to trace each wire from the connector back to its solder point on the PCB. Never rely solely on wire colors if you cannot verify them with a meter.

The proprietary 9-pin mini-DIN is a known point of failure. Some users have cut off the damaged plug entirely and replaced it with a more durable multi‑pin connector, such as a DE‑9 (DB‑9) serial port connector or an old S‑Video plug. The patched pinout diagram provides the information needed to match the wiring to any replacement connector.
